質問編集履歴
2
設定ファイル群を追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-132,7 +132,45 @@
|
|
132
132
|
|
133
133
|
```
|
134
134
|
|
135
|
+
2021/02/13 16:43追記
|
135
136
|
|
137
|
+
php.ini
|
138
|
+
|
139
|
+
```php.ini[Date]
|
140
|
+
|
141
|
+
date.timezone = "Asia/Tokyo"
|
142
|
+
|
143
|
+
[mbstring]
|
144
|
+
|
145
|
+
mbstring.internal_encoding = "UTF-8"
|
146
|
+
|
147
|
+
mbstring.language = "Japanese"
|
148
|
+
|
149
|
+
```
|
150
|
+
|
151
|
+
000-default.conf
|
152
|
+
|
153
|
+
```
|
154
|
+
|
155
|
+
<VirtualHost *:80>
|
156
|
+
|
157
|
+
|
158
|
+
|
159
|
+
ServerAdmin webmaster@localhost
|
160
|
+
|
161
|
+
DocumentRoot /var/www/html/public
|
162
|
+
|
163
|
+
|
164
|
+
|
165
|
+
ErrorLog ${APACHE_LOG_DIR}/error.log
|
166
|
+
|
167
|
+
CustomLog ${APACHE_LOG_DIR}/access.log combined
|
168
|
+
|
169
|
+
|
170
|
+
|
171
|
+
</VirtualHost>
|
172
|
+
|
173
|
+
```
|
136
174
|
|
137
175
|
### エラーメッセージ
|
138
176
|
|
1
webコンテナをビルドしているDockerfileを追記
test
CHANGED
File without changes
|
test
CHANGED
@@ -90,6 +90,50 @@
|
|
90
90
|
|
91
91
|
```
|
92
92
|
|
93
|
+
2021/02/13 12:51追記
|
94
|
+
|
95
|
+
webコンテナをビルドしているDockerfileを以下に追記致しました。
|
96
|
+
|
97
|
+
```Dockerfile
|
98
|
+
|
99
|
+
FROM php:8.0.2-apache
|
100
|
+
|
101
|
+
COPY ./php/php.ini /usr/local/etc/php/
|
102
|
+
|
103
|
+
COPY ./apache/*.conf /etc/apache2/sites-enabled/
|
104
|
+
|
105
|
+
|
106
|
+
|
107
|
+
RUN apt-get update \
|
108
|
+
|
109
|
+
&& apt-get install -y zlib1g-dev libpq-dev mariadb-client unzip\
|
110
|
+
|
111
|
+
&& docker-php-ext-install zip pdo_mysql mysqli \
|
112
|
+
|
113
|
+
&& docker-php-ext-enable mysqli
|
114
|
+
|
115
|
+
|
116
|
+
|
117
|
+
COPY --from=composer:latest /usr/bin/composer /usr/bin/composer
|
118
|
+
|
119
|
+
ENV COMPOSER_ALLOW_SUPERUSER 1
|
120
|
+
|
121
|
+
ENV COMPOSER_HOME /composer
|
122
|
+
|
123
|
+
ENV PATH $PATH:/composer/vendor/bin
|
124
|
+
|
125
|
+
|
126
|
+
|
127
|
+
WORKDIR /var/www/html
|
128
|
+
|
129
|
+
|
130
|
+
|
131
|
+
RUN composer global require "laravel/installer"
|
132
|
+
|
133
|
+
```
|
134
|
+
|
135
|
+
|
136
|
+
|
93
137
|
### エラーメッセージ
|
94
138
|
|
95
139
|
`localhost:8080`にアクセスしたところ,phpMyadminにはMySQLへのログインに際してこのエラーが出ています。
|